KEVY Operational Overview

Location & Facility

SUMMIT (KEVY) is a privately owned airport open to the public located in MIDDLETOWN, Delaware, United States. The field sits at an elevation of 69.9 feet above mean sea level (MSL) at coordinates 39.5210°N, 75.7237°W.

Runways

SUMMIT has 2 runways. The longest runway (11/29) measures 3,601 feet by 200 feet with a turf surface. Other runways include 17/35 (4,488 ft, ASPH).

Communications & Operations

SUMMIT is a non-towered (pilot-controlled) field. A total of 5 communication frequencies are published for this facility.

Services & Fuel

SUMMIT offers 100LL,A fuel. Pilots planning fuel stops should confirm availability with the FBO, as hours and pricing may vary.
